AngularJS应用程序未通过官方W3C HTML5验证

7 javascript html5 html-validation angularjs

我有一个项目,我正在使用AngularJS,但其中一个要求是我的应用程序必须通过官方HTML5和CSS3验证.

为什么使用AngularJS构建的应用程序不通过官方W3C HTML5验证?我真的很喜欢AngularJS,所以我该怎么办?我是否真的必须从头开始构建它,或者是否有任何合理的文章/博客解决这个问题所以我可以向我的教授解释一下?

Tim*_*mes 12

根据其他一些Stackoverflow QA,您可以使用属性预先修复angularjs data-属性.

所以ng-app会成为data-ng-app.这意味着你的标记是有效的html5,仍然可以使用angularjs.

请参阅这些问题以供参考.

AngularJS标签属性

我可以使用另一个前缀而不是使用angularjs的"ng"吗?